Paver Walkway Installation in Norwalk, CT
Paver walkway installation involves designing and laying durable, attractive pathways that enhance the accessibility and aesthetic appeal of residential properties. This service covers a variety of projects, including front entrances, side paths, backyard routes, and garden walkways, using materials such as concrete pavers, brick, or natural stone. Homeowners typically seek this service to create a defined, low-maintenance route that complements their landscape design, improves curb appeal, and provides safe, stable footing for foot traffic.
Before requesting paver walkway installation, property owners often want to understand the scope of the project, including the selection of materials, layout options, and the preparation process. It’s important to consider factors such as the walkway’s size, the terrain, drainage needs, and how the design integrates with existing landscaping. Clarifying these details can help ensure the finished pathway meets both aesthetic preferences and functional requirements.

Paver Walkway Installation Questions
What types of materials are used for paver walkways?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different aesthetic and durability options for walkways.
Can paver walkways be customized to fit different yard styles? Yes, paver patterns and colors can be selected to complement various landscape designs and personal preferences.
Are paver walkways suitable for high-traffic areas? Pavers are durable and can handle regular foot traffic, making them ideal for pathways and garden routes.
What maintenance is required for paver walkways? Routine cleaning and occasional resealing help maintain the appearance and longevity of paver walkways.
